SRP: US $44.00 Size: 20 mL/ 0.67 oz Period After Opening: 12 months This has a texture of water. Super lightweight, has no discernible scent, doesn’t leave a tacky finish. It’s free of alcohol, fragrance, and essential oils. I’m a tretinoin user and have pretty good skin in my opinion but still noticed obvious brightening and smoothing results within two weeks of using this. Granted that I used this along with azelaic acid (from Paula’s Choice too), I was all the same impressed. It’s also effective in balancing oil and keeping my pores clean. My skin tolerates this well, I can use this twice a day without irritation. I’m able to use this after L-Ascorbic Acid in the morning and before tretinoin in the evening. It works with other skincare products, there’s no pilling since it’s very watery and light. It”s pricey so I tried another highly rated and more affordable niacinamide product but it did nothing. I went back to Paula’s Choice despite the high price tag. This is my HG and I won’t wander away anymore. Aside from 10% niacinamide, which is brightening, this contains a few more ingredients that can help with dark spots: Ascorbyl Glucoside (a stable C derivative), Licorice, and Acetyl Glucosamine. This also has a peptide, some antioxidants, and several soothing and moisturizing ingredients. It’s housed in an opaque glass bottle that protects the contents from light. The dropper makes application easy; three drops are all I need - one drop on the forehead and a drop each on the cheeks.... Read more
